OpenClaw(龙虾)在macOS Sequoia怎么安装从零开始
2026-03-19 0引言
OpenClaw(龙虾)是一个开源的 macOS 系统级网络抓包与调试工具,常被跨境卖家用于分析广告平台(如 Facebook、Google Ads)、电商平台(如 Shopify、Amazon)前端请求行为,辅助排查登录异常、API 调用失败、埋点失效等问题。它并非商业 SaaS 工具,而是基于 Swift 开发的本地 CLI 工具,需手动编译或通过 Homebrew 安装。

要点速读(TL;DR)
- OpenClaw 是 macOS 原生网络流量分析工具,非图形界面,依赖终端操作;
- macOS Sequoia(15.0+)需开启完全磁盘访问(Full Disk Access)+ 网络扩展权限;
- 不支持直接安装 .pkg/.dmg,必须通过
brew install openclaw或源码编译; - 无订阅费、无账号体系、无数据上传——所有抓包数据仅存本地;
- 新手易卡在权限配置和证书信任环节,需逐项确认系统设置。
它能解决哪些问题
- 广告归因链路断裂 → 实时捕获网页/APP 的点击跳转 URL、UTM 参数、转化事件上报请求,验证是否丢失或被拦截;
- Shopify 应用授权失败 → 抓取 OAuth 重定向过程中的 token 交换请求,定位 401/403 错误来源(如 scope 不匹配、redirect_uri 不一致);
- 独立站 JS 埋点异常 → 过滤特定域名(如 segment.io、google-analytics.com)的请求,比对实际发送内容与预期 payload 是否一致。
怎么用/怎么安装(从零开始)
以下为 macOS Sequoia(15.0–15.4)实测可行流程,基于官方 GitHub 仓库 kean/OpenClaw(截至 2024 年 9 月最新版 v0.8.0):
- 前提检查:确认已安装 Xcode Command Line Tools(
xcode-select --install)及 Homebrew(/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"); - 安装依赖:运行
brew install swift-sh(OpenClaw 使用 Swift 脚本引擎启动); - 安装 OpenClaw:执行
brew tap kean/openclaw && brew install openclaw; - 首次运行授权:终端输入
openclaw→ 系统弹窗提示「需要网络扩展权限」→ 点击「打开系统设置」→ 「隐私与安全性」→ 「网络扩展」→ 启用 OpenClaw; - 授予完全磁盘访问:同上路径进入「完全磁盘访问」→ 点击「+」→ 拖入终端.app(或 iTerm2)→ 重启终端;
- 启动并过滤流量:运行
openclaw --host example.com(替换为你要监控的域名),即可实时输出 HTTP/HTTPS 请求头与响应状态。
费用/成本影响因素
- OpenClaw 本身完全免费,无 license、无订阅、无隐藏收费;
- 成本仅来自前期环境配置时间(通常 15–30 分钟),取决于 macOS 权限策略熟悉度;
- 若需 HTTPS 解密(查看加密请求 body),须手动安装 OpenClaw 自签名根证书到「钥匙串访问」→「系统」钥匙串 → 设为「始终信任」;此步骤影响安全性判断,建议仅在可信网络环境启用;
- 企业级使用中,若需集成进自动化测试流程,可能产生脚本开发与维护成本(非工具本身费用)。
常见坑与避坑清单
- ❌ 错误认为可直接双击运行 → OpenClaw 是 CLI 工具,无 GUI,必须在终端执行命令;
- ❌ 忽略「完全磁盘访问」授权 → Sequoia 默认禁止终端读取 Safari/Chrome 网络日志,未授权将无法捕获浏览器流量;
- ❌ HTTPS 抓包未信任证书导致连接失败 → 浏览器会显示“您的连接不是私密连接”,需手动在钥匙串中将 OpenClaw 证书设为「始终信任」;
- ❌ 在 M1/M2/M3 Mac 上使用 Rosetta 模式运行终端 → 可能触发架构兼容问题,务必使用原生 Apple Silicon 终端(检查「终端.app」信息中「使用 Rosetta」未勾选)。
FAQ
OpenClaw(龙虾)靠谱吗?是否合规?
OpenClaw 是 MIT 协议开源项目,代码完全公开(GitHub star 数超 1.2k),无远程回传、无 telemetry、无账户体系。其行为受 macOS 系统权限模型约束,所有抓包数据仅存储于本地内存或用户指定文件,符合 GDPR/CCPA 基础合规要求。但不得用于抓取他人网站或违反目标平台 robots.txt / Terms of Service 的流量,跨境卖家仅建议用于自有站点、广告后台、已授权 API 调试场景。
OpenClaw(龙虾)适合哪些卖家?
适用于具备基础终端操作能力的独立站运营、广告优化师、技术型店长;尤其适合需深度排查:
• Shopify App OAuth 授权失败
• Google Tag Manager 事件未触发
• Meta Pixel 请求被 CSP 阻止
• 自建支付网关回调异常
等场景。纯铺货型、无技术协作的速卖通/TEMU 卖家通常无需使用。
OpenClaw(龙虾)怎么安装?需要哪些资料?
无需注册、无需邮箱、无需企业资质。仅需:
• macOS Sequoia 15.0 或更高版本
• 管理员权限(用于系统设置授权)
• 稳定网络(用于 brew install 和 git clone)
• 终端基础操作能力(cd、ls、copy/paste 命令)
安装过程不收集任何个人信息,无任何形式的账号绑定。
结尾
OpenClaw 是轻量、透明、可控的 macOS 抓包方案,适合技术自驱型跨境团队精准诊断前端链路问题。

